Output fcf99a95f9ec0fb42b28ebd979772041e80b130d806b89ff6afec22a8d3039c6:0

value
8964172
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9baf6cf184816fbc74f23187940701f1149fedbd OP_EQUAL
address
3FtCp4Nzqr12M6jmbDL7LouerjAhvZCpEm
transaction
fcf99a95f9ec0fb42b28ebd979772041e80b130d806b89ff6afec22a8d3039c6
confirmations
352086
spent
true